--------- is beneficial in the determination of clinical effectiveness of a drug.

Answer explanation

Potency is an expression of the activity of a drug in terms of the concentration or amount of the drug required to produce a defined effect, whereas clinical efficacy judges the therapeutic effectiveness of the drug in humans.
